WebScottish Borders Council - 28 March 2013 2 3 BACKGROUND 3.14The Council is custodian of many publicly owned assets. For Scottish Borders Council the largest grouping of infrastructure assets is that of the 2,952km local road network. The estimated gross replacement value of these assets is £3.03bn. WebScottish Borders Council, 24 November 2024 3 BACKGROUND 3.1 The Planning etc. (Scotland) Act 2006 requires a Development Plan Scheme (DPS) to be prepared at least annually for the Local Development Plan (LDP). Its purpose is to set out the Council’s programme for preparing, reviewing and consulting on its LDP. Web17 hours ago · A CHARITY dedicated to protecting Scotland’s architectural heritage has urged Scottish Borders Council to avoid demolishing an historic country house. Last month it emerged that the local authority’s “preferred” option was to flatten Lowood House, situated on the banks of the River Tweed near Melrose. But in a letter to all Borders ...
